Denmark - Partial Excision of Mammary Gland Performed on Day Patients

Since 2014, Denmark Partial Excision of Mammary Gland Performed on Day Patients was up 1.7% year on year. With 4,321 Procedures in 2019, the country was ranked number 7 among other countries in Partial Excision of Mammary Gland Performed on Day Patients. Denmark is overtaken by Sweden, which was ranked number 6 with 6,223 Procedures and is followed by Belgium with 4,059 Procedures. United Kingdom lead the ranking with 40,807.67 Procedures in 2019, that is +3% versus 2018. France, Italy and Spain resp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Macedonia witnessed the best average annual growth at +33.7% per year, while Cyprus recorded the worst performance at -100% per year.
